Every true American Farmhouse needs some stone veneer as part of it construction. Today, the stone veneer on the Homearama 2011 home began to take shape. Stone is being added to the garage wing of the house. In days gone by, it was very common for the wings of homes to feature different veneers or siding based on what was available at the time of construction. When complete it provided and still does a wonderful mix of materials and colors. This stone is actually a manufactured stone veneer by Quality Stone Veneer. The front porch floor was installed recently on the Homearama 2011 home. Typically, this likely would not be very noteworthy. But in this case it is because of the material we used on the floor. It is Aeratis flooring – a prefinished PVC porch floor that looks like real wood and last longer! Used to be flooring was milled from the finest of woods strengthened by decades of growth. Over time poorly milled wood planks and composite materials left builders with few choices for a classic wood front porch. Aeratis Porch Flooring has the answer and you will walk on it at our home.
